IELTS Writing Task 2 Topic: The importance of encryption in protecting sensitive information
Model Answer:
In today's digital age, the security of sensitive information has become increasingly important due to the rapid growth of technology and the internet. Encryption is a crucial tool for safeguarding this data, as it ensures that unauthorized parties cannot access or tamper with confidential information. This essay will discuss the significance of encryption in protecting sensitive information, as well as the potential consequences of not implementing robust encryption measures.
One of the primary reasons encryption is essential in protecting sensitive information is due to its ability to prevent data breaches and cyberattacks. Cybercriminals are constantly seeking vulnerabilities in computer systems to gain unauthorized access to sensitive data, such as personal identifiers, financial details, and confidential business strategies. By employing strong encryption algorithms, organizations can effectively secure their databases, servers, and networks from these malicious actors. This not only preserves the integrity of the information but also helps maintain public trust in businesses and institutions that handle sensitive data.
Additionally, encryption plays a vital role in upholding privacy rights and preventing identity theft. In today's world, individuals generate vast amounts of personal data through their daily online activities. This information is stored and processed by various organizations, making it susceptible to potential misuse or exposure. By implementing robust encryption measures, both governments and private entities can ensure that personal data remains confidential and secure from unauthorized access. As a result, individuals' privacy rights are upheld, and the risk of identity theft is minimized.
Furthermore, encryption is also essential in maintaining national security and protecting classified information. Governments and military organizations possess sensitive information that, if accessed by hostile entities, could pose significant threats to public safety. By employing advanced encryption techniques, these organizations can ensure that their classified data remains secure from unauthorized parties. This not only safeguards national security but also promotes international cooperation and trust among nations.
However, it is important to recognize that encryption alone cannot provide complete protection against all cyber threats. Organizations and individuals must adopt a comprehensive approach to cybersecurity, including regular system updates, employee training, and strong password policies. By combining these measures with robust encryption protocols, the overall security of sensitive information can be significantly enhanced.
In conclusion, encryption is a vital tool in protecting sensitive information from unauthorized access and tampering. Its importance lies in its ability to prevent data breaches and cyberattacks, uphold privacy rights, and maintain national security. While encryption alone cannot guarantee total protection against all cyber threats, it is a crucial component of a comprehensive approach to cybersecurity. As the digital landscape continues to evolve, it is essential that individuals, organizations, and governments prioritize the implementation of robust encryption measures to safeguard sensitive information effectively.
